July 2026 Was the Hottest Month Ever Recorded in the Contiguous US

NOAA data shows July 2026 averaged 76.9°F across the contiguous US — 3.3°F above the 20th-century baseline — making it the warmest month in 132 years of records. It surpassed July highs set during the 1936 Dust Bowl and in 2012. Every contiguous state ranked in the warmest third of its own July record.
